[R.S. 1:13(B) and 24:177(E)] Rosalind Jones HB No. 557 Abstract: Provides that the members of the La. Public Defender Board appointed by the governor shall be appointed from each congressional district. Present law provides for the membership of the La. Public Defender Board and provides criteria for the appointment of board members. Proposed law retains the provisions of present law and provides that of the total number of appointments made by the governor, at least one member shall be appointed from each congressional district. Effective Aug. 15, 2011. (Adds R.S. 15:146(F))
